成长的代价》是一篇寓理于事的短文。文章前部分给我们讲述了一件事,后部分由事生理,谈启发。一位老农种庄稼,地旱,苗矮,与周围地里的苗子比,差了很多。但老农并不施肥浇水,他有自己莳弄庄稼的方法,即“控苗”。他说:“玉米才发芽的时候,旱上一段时间,让它深扎根,以后才长得旺啊,才能经住大风大雨啊。”后来,天下雨刮风了,老农的玉米长得又高又壮,叶子在风中飞舞,而周围地里的玉米被风刮倒了,人们正忙着扶起。老农种玉米控苗的事,给作者深刻的启示。玉米苗小的时候,让它旱点,苗子为寻找水就往下扎根,根基就牢靠了,秧苗也壮了。
